Output 438526b57802fc88c5dd0c668e0424ee156d312a2729040d009158e03091c436:1

value
3003160
script pubkey
OP_0 OP_PUSHBYTES_20 df3b2a316abd7265149a30f55201341373aa86f5
address
ltc1qmuaj5vt2h4ex29y6xr64yqf5zde64ph4ztkckz
transaction
438526b57802fc88c5dd0c668e0424ee156d312a2729040d009158e03091c436
spent
true